H2: Understanding Your Scooter’s Battery
Before delving into alternative charging methods, it’s crucial to understand your scooter’s battery type. Most electric scooters use lithium-ion batteries, which are sensitive to overcharging and improper voltage. Attempting to charge these batteries incorrectly can lead to damage, fire, or even explosion. Knowing the voltage (typically 24V, 36V, or 48V) and amperage (Ah) of your battery is essential for any alternative charging attempt, but even with this information, these alternative methods carry significant risk.
H3: Identifying Your Battery Type and Specifications
Locate your scooter’s manual or check the manufacturer’s website for precise battery specifications. This information is critical for safety and to determine the feasibility of any alternative charging approach. Improper voltage can severely damage your battery. Incorrect amperage can cause overheating and potential fire hazards.
H2: Method 1: Using a Compatible Power Supply (With Extreme Caution!)
This method carries significant risk and is only recommended as a last resort in truly emergency situations where no other options are available. It involves using a power supply that matches your scooter battery’s voltage and amperage very closely. This is extremely difficult to achieve without specialised equipment.
H3: Risks Associated with Using a Power Supply
Using an incompatible power supply can lead to irreversible damage to your battery, including overheating, explosions, or fire. Incorrect voltage is a major risk; even a slight deviation can damage the battery cells permanently. Always consult a qualified electrician before attempting this method.
- Incorrect Voltage: This is the biggest concern. Even a small difference will likely damage the battery.
- Over-Amperage: Too much current can rapidly overheat the battery and cause a fire hazard.
- No Protection Circuits: Unlike dedicated chargers, power supplies often lack the built-in safety features to prevent damage.
H2: Method 2: Jump Starting (Not Recommended for Scooter Batteries)
Jump-starting, a common practice for car batteries, is generally not recommended for scooter batteries. The delicate nature of lithium-ion cells makes them highly susceptible to damage from a jump start. Attempts to jump-start a scooter battery can cause irreversible damage or pose a serious safety hazard.
H3: Specific Risks of Jump Starting Electric Scooter Batteries
Lithium-ion batteries are sensitive to high current surges that can occur during jump starting. This can lead to internal damage, cell imbalance, and potential fire risk.
H2: Method 3: Using a Compatible Battery Charger from Another Device (Highly Discouraged)
A small number of scooter battery packs may bear resemblance to batteries in other devices, like power tools or even some laptop batteries. However, using a charger designed for a different device presents significant risks, and usually will not work. The voltages and charging protocols are almost always different.
H3: Why this is Generally Infeasible
Even if the voltage seems similar, the charging circuitry is typically incompatible. Trying to charge a scooter battery with a charger for another device could severely damage the battery, or damage the charger.

H2: Troubleshooting a Non-Charging Scooter
Before resorting to alternative charging methods, troubleshoot your scooter. The problem may not be the battery itself. The charger may be faulty, or there could be a problem with the scooter’s charging port.
H3: Checking the Charging Port and Charger
Inspect the scooter’s charging port for any damage or debris. Try a different power outlet to rule out power supply issues. Check the charger itself for any damage or malfunction.

FAQ
- Q: Can I use a car battery charger to charge my scooter battery? A: Absolutely not. Car battery chargers operate at significantly higher voltages and amperages, and will likely destroy your scooter battery and possibly cause a fire.
- Q: My scooter battery is completely dead; can I still use the above methods? A: While the methods described might offer a small charge in extremely limited instances, they are highly risky and could cause damage. Your best bet is to contact a repair professional.
- Q: What should I do if I accidentally damage my scooter’s battery? A: Do not attempt any repairs yourself. Contact a professional, authorized repair service for your scooter brand. Damaged batteries are extremely hazardous.
- Q: What are the signs of a damaged scooter battery? A: Signs include swelling, unusual heat generation, unusual smells, leaking fluids, and failure to charge properly.
